The 3rd Road turned out to be a road... to nowhere. On Wednesday, June 18, 2025, the task was completed. The Polish People's organization and Poland 2050 are now to become completely separate entities and, as announced present in the interview with journalists Szymon Hołownia, will effort to "build their own electorates" and find "where we are and where they are going". News of the Alliance's breakup came in on Tuesday night. As the talker of the Sejm revealed – “someone came out in front of the ranks” and decided to announce it sooner than planned.

After about 2 years of cooperation, the alliance of PSL and Poland 2050 ended – 3rd Road ceased to exist. The coalition tied up before the 2023 election and initially noted very good polling results. Both parties managed to accomplish a two-digit consequence in the parliamentary elections and to bring more than 60 MEPs to the Sejm. Since then, there has been a systematic decline in support of this creation, and its end has been sealed by Simon Holown in the presidential election. The 3rd Way candidate obtained only 4.99% of the votes.

Commenting on the breakdown of the project, Marshal Simon Holovnia revealed that the announcement of the end of the 3rd Road was to take place later, during a joint press conference in Władysław Kosiniak-Kamish, but “someone decided to step forward” and a leak occurred.

The holovnia announced that it was time to "build its own electorates" and find "where we are and where we are going".

Szymon Hołownia said earlier, on Tuesday evening, that it was the ultimate Council of PSL that decided to "actually complete the 3rd Way project" – Rmf24.pl states.

"The decision of the ultimate Council of our coalition PSL on the actual completion of the 3rd Way project, we accept with knowing and gratitude. I realize due to the fact that we agreed on a series of 4 elections. Gratitude, due to the fact that we both met each other's commitments, and loyalty and trust are a fundamental thing in politics," said the talker of the Sejm.

At the same time, Holownia announces that the break-up of PSL and Poland 2050 has been friendly and this is not the definitive end of cooperation between formations. He stressed that their paths are separated "as a political alliance", but not as regards common respect for each another and values.
